Is it likely the low ear piece volume is a low wattage issue rather than a software issue? Can't be fixed by a software update because there's just not enough power going to that driver?

Part of the difference with the Turbo in-call speaker is that it fires more downward than perpendicular out from the screen. It is also not perfectly centered so you have to find the "sweet spot" when holding it up to your ear... Or just join the modern age and get a Bluetooth.
